The ingredients needed to make Malai kofta curry with dry fruits pulav:
  1. Take for kofta gravy
  2. Make ready 2 onions (diced)
  3. Make ready 3-4 tomatoes(chopped)
  4. Take Cashews as per your requirement
  5. Take Garlic 2 teaspoons (chopped)
  6. Take 2-3 Green chillies (chopped)
  7. Prepare Ginger 2 teaspoons (chopped)
  8. Prepare 2-3 Bay leaves
  9. Get 2-3 cloves
  10. Get 2-3 cardamom
  11. Prepare Dried Fenugreek leaves 1 tablespoon
  12. Prepare 1 tablespoon Red chilli powder
  13. Take 1 tablespoon Turmeric powder
  14. Take 1 tablespoon Coriander powder
  15. Make ready 1 tablespoon Garam masala
  16. Get Salt as per your taste
  17. Prepare 2-3 tablespoons Cream
  18. Make ready Oil
  19. Make ready for kofta balls
  20. Take 1 cup grated paneer
  21. Make ready 1 cup mashed potatoes
  22. Take 3-4 tablespoons Maida
  23. Prepare 1 tablespoon Ginger paste
  24. Prepare 1 teaspoon Green chilli paste
  25. Take to taste Salt
  26. Make ready for dry fruits pulav
  27. Make ready 3 cups Rice(basmati or any other)
  28. Make ready 2-3 bay leaves
  29. Prepare 2-3 cloves
  30. Prepare 2-3 onions (sliced)
  31. Get Cashews and Raisins (as per your requirement)
  32. Get Salt as per your taste
  33. Prepare Coriander leaves (for garnishing)
  34. Prepare 1 tablespoon Cumin seeds

Steps to make Malai kofta curry with dry fruits pulav:
  1. Prepare everything before start cooking
  2. Take oil in a pan once the oil is hot add whole Spices…then add onions and saute it for 3-4 minutes don't over cook the onions…cook it until it is soft and transparent…then add ginger,garlic and green chillies…and cook for more 2-3 minutes
  3. Once onions r done add tomatoes,cashews,dry masalas and salt and add 2 cup of water
  4. Cover it and cook it until a boil comes… once it starts boiling..tomatoes and cashews r done switch off the gas and let it cool down
  5. Once it is cool…grind it into a paste…and add this gravy again in the pan and let it boil.. once it starts boiling add dried Fenugreek leaves… then switch off the gas and add cream and garnish with coriander leaves
  6. Mix all the ingredients of kofta balls and bind it together to make small balls…it is very delicate due to paneer so do it carefully
  7. Heat oil in a pan..and cook these balls in a medium flame…until it turns golden brown…
  8. Take it out in a tissue paper
  9. For rice… boil water add salt and whole Spices…once it starts boiling add rice…and cook it Al dente means to the tooth…don't over cook the rice… once the rice is done strain out the water and keep it aside…in a pan take oil add cumin seeds…once it starts cracking add onions…and cook it until it becomes golden brown…then add cashews and raisins..and cook it for 3-4 minutes switch off the gas and add it in the rice and mix well…garnish with coriander and serve hot
  10. For plating…keep kofta balls in a bowl pour curry on top…it won't break the balls…please don't mix the balls in the gravy… garnish with cream and coriander…serve hot and enjoy😊😊😊

Malai Kofta is a classic North Indian dish originated from the Mughlai cuisine. Malai refers to the cream and koftas are deep fried paneer and vegetable.
